About The Position

As a Senior Electrical Engineer, you will be at the forefront of creating next-generation military technologies. Your expertise will directly contribute to the electrical design, development, and testing of sophisticated defense systems. This role is perfect for a driven individual who thrives in a fast-paced, high-stakes environment and is eager to apply their electrical engineering skills to high-impact projects.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's or Master’s degree in Electrical Engineering or a related field.
  • Minimum of 5 years of experience in electrical engineering, preferably in defense or aerospace.
  • Proficiency in electrical design software such as Altium Designer or Cadence.
  • Experience designing with high-performance MCUs, high-speed digital, analog, power, and interface ICs.
  • Strong understanding of power systems, analog/digital electronics, and circuit design.
  • Strong performance in schematic, layout, and stackup design for high-speed signals and power delivery.

Nice To Haves

  • Security clearance or the ability to obtain one.
  • Familiarity with MIL-STD and other defense industry standards.
  • Hands-on experience with hardware prototyping and testing.

Responsibilities

  • Embedded Electronics Design: Design electronic circuit boards consisting of MCUs, low and high-speed communication busses such as USB, Ethernet, MIPI, digital and analog interfaces, power distribution, EMI, and ESD circuits.
  • Schematic and Layout PCB Design: Design PCB, Altium Designer preferred, for flight avionics, guidance systems, communication systems, and power distribution.
  • Rapid Prototype Design and Testing: Rapidly construct prototypes using standard and application specific lab tools. Test and evaluate prototypes with standard and application specific test equipment to verify design integrity and performance.
  • Documentation: Develop and maintain detailed design documentation, CAD drawings, and product specifications for board and system designs.
  • Quality Assurance: Design PCB boards and systems in accordance with Mach and industry quality standards. Collaborate with the quality team ensuring designs meet quality, reliability, and safety standards.
  • Regulatory Compliance: Participate with the regulatory team to ensure all designs and processes meet industry, defense, and export control regulations.
  • Collaboration: Partner with mechanical, system, test, and other engineering teams to ensure seamless integration of electrical components, such as vehicle harnessing, into the overall design.
